Originally premiering June 30th, 2015, "Zoo" stars James Wolk, Nonso Anozie, Nora Arnezeder, Billy Burke. The show spans 3 season(s) and currently holds a 67/100 rating on TMDb, which is derived from reviews from 571 community users.
Looking for a quick plot summary? Here’s the plot: "Set amidst a wave of violent animal attacks sweeping across the planet, a young renegade scientist is thrust into a race to unlock the mystery behind this pandemic before time runs out for animals and humans alike."
